Guest review from a light Cav soldier:⁠ ⁠ “I bought the X300 around 2 years ago having already used a long, short and tailored bergens - this eclipses them all. This is the most comfortable bergen I have ever used.⁠ ⁠ As Light Cav this is massively versatile if used correctly. Just 10L under a short back/ virtus it's not all that noticeable. It has nooks literally everywhere for storage. ⁠ ⁠ Main compartment has 2 access points, I mainly use the front 'suitcase' style as you can see everything that's packed without pulling lots out. The top compartment is large enough to fit a team medic pouch without molesting the main compartment. The two side pouches can accommodate an easy 2 days of broken down rats with a full waterbladder. Base compartment houses the rain cover but can also stuff in a lightweight stretcher. ⁠ ⁠ The main compartment has a mesh liner between your gear and the outer layer. The entire material has a heavy water resistant coating which if combined with the rain cover and your dry bags leads to 3 layers of proofing. ⁠ ⁠ Something I've always found gets missed is the molle system. We emblazon everything in molle but seldom use it. I've gotten into the habit of keeping a couple of empty pouches at the bottom of my bergen for expanding items - all the crap that gets dumped on you. Ultimately everything gets hidden under the rain cover so the addition of some extra molle storage to the outside isn't a big deal. The marauder helmet strap is also a good addition.⁠ ⁠ Being mounted I seldom use webbing so the molle hip pads add as a great customisable option for ammo and frag pouches as a quick sudo webbing option - Think OP work. ⁠ ⁠ Downsides: Ignore the 'This is an SF Bergen' marketing. We're not kids, if it works it works. The shock cord on the front is pointless and was removed immediately. The paracord zip loops are prone to falling off and need to be melted together. Will struggle to house a bouncing bomb. ⁠ ⁠ Overall this bergen is ideal for Mounted Lads. “The peak of beauty is blooming” is such a grim sentence when you think about it.
Beauty is at its peak when in bloom, but will unavoidably wither afterwards, and gone it will be. A human could be called “past their prime” once their face starts to “wither” (the apparition of wrinkles), and most people love plants the best when they're in bloom, which only lasts a season.
It is clear that this sentence references k!Louis' unchanging features. He is immortal, he will always be “in full bloom” no matter how old he gets, he's quite literally frozen in time, and can control it, at least to some extent ???
[Unless him stopping time in LLTK was just for shits and giggles idk]
It always intrigued me as to why k!Louis was the King of Beauty/Aesthetics. He is the only king who arguably rules over, first of all, a CONCEPT, but also, a philosophical notion. Aesthetics are all about human perception and what is pleasing to us, but why ?
[I would argue that k!Dann's concept of Change could be taken literally, and his kingdom is called “Door to the Four Seasons” so that's a natural change to begin with.]
Did he become the King of Beauty solely because of his immortal status or was it a title he got from the beginning since he is, indeed, beautiful. k!Dann offers him a rosebud in LLTK, which symbolises young love, but also means that whomever receives it is beautiful/pure/innocent etc. LLTK's first sung line is literally “A child stuck in a time of loneliness”.
[I find it kind of sweet that k!Dann offers him this rose lol]
The painting also gets cracked. Though an obvious reference to The Picture of Dorian Gray, who was obsessed with looking young and beautiful (he would've loved Lana Del Rey), k!Louis' painting doesn't get old, it just simply becomes older itself as an object which is super interesting on so many different levels. First of all, when k!Louis looks at the painting, I'm not seeing any scorn or anger, only sadness and melancholy in Louis' eyes. The painting itself is doing something k!Louis himself isn't capable of and that's absolutely tragic. Second of all, it pulls us back to this concept of beauty that is put upon something or someone, and MAYBE, and that's a big maybe, k!Louis' definition of beauty is getting old, being normal.
Something that could also be a stretch but you know what I can do whatever I want HAH is that, not only do the masquerades in the MV refer to Mujin's line “Unfamiliar masks are dancing in the hall”, it could also represent k!Louis' unwillingness to like, see other people, and watch them grow old while he remains unchanged. He feels constant distress but the lyrics state several times that what keeps him going is his inner flame and his willingness to protect his kingdom : my man is SUFFERING. I wouldn't be surprised if it were canon that masquerades were mandatory at any parties k!Louis attends in Rose Garden. I think it's obvious his kingdom knows about his condition, you cannot hide your immortality when you are the king, so the masks aren't a way for him to conceal himself, but rather to put everyone on an equal footing of remaining unknown and a big part of their faces hidden.
It's also even eerier that the last thing we hear in Intro : Requiem is “Long live the king”. Now if you didn't know, this is part of a two sentence French saying that goes “The king is dead, long live the king !” («Le roi est mort, vive le roi !») as a way to acknowledge the person next in succession after a king's passing. There is no “The king is dead”, only “Long live the king”, because, well, k!Louis is immortal, yet the choreographer really wanted to represent Louis XVIth getting dragged to his death sentence *shlink* which is why Louis gets pulled backwards with the metal bars by the backup dancers. So there is some finality to k!Louis' story, to some extent.
LLTK's lyrics talk about a moment where good and evil collide and an inner-darkness that k!Louis chases off with his light until the sun rises (Jahan what the fuck are you doing my guy people are dying where are you), so he's holding on until the sun comes back. What will happen then actually ????? Will he finally come back to being mortal ??? I so wish that's the case, because this poor man seems nothing but miserable, just like the other kings to be honest.
